Black Caucus Requests Katrina Committee

Jan 30, 2:11 PM (ET)

By BEN EVANS

WASHINGTON (AP) - The Congressional Black Caucus has asked House Speaker Nancy Pelosi to form a new committee on Hurricane Katrina to focus more urgently on rebuilding the Gulf Coast, particularly New Orleans.

"The Bush administration has turned its back on our fellow Americans, the victims of the greatest disaster on American soil in our generation," CBC Chairwoman Carolyn Cheeks Kilpatrick, D-Mich., wrote in a letter to Pelosi. "How can we talk about reconstruction abroad when we cannot help our fellow Americans at home?"

Kilpatrick blasted President Bush for not mentioning Katrina in his State of the Union address last week and said forming a select House committee on the issue "offers the best hope for development."

A Pelosi spokesman, Drew Hammill, said Tuesday he had not seen the letter but that the office would look closely at the request.
